Pomfret School Incorporated

Pomfret School Incorporated is a nonprofit organization categorized under educational institutions, specifically providing elementary and secondary education (K-12). It operates Pomfret School, a private, coeducational college preparatory boarding and day school located in Connecticut.

History

Founded in 1894 by William E. Peck, Pomfret School has evolved from its early days as a small institution with a handful of students to a thriving community of 350 students from diverse backgrounds. The school's campus, designed by renowned architect Ernest Flagg, features a blend of colonial and modern architecture that reflects its rich history.

Financial Overview

In its most recent fiscal year, Pomfret School Incorporated reported a revenue of $36.3 million, with significant contributions from program services and donations. The organization maintains substantial assets, totaling $145 million, and liabilities of $34.2 million. Over 25% of its revenue comes from contributions, reflecting strong community support.

Campus and Programs

Situated on a 500-acre hilltop, the school offers a wide range of extracurricular activities, including 42 interscholastic athletic teams and a diverse arts program. The student body is intentionally small, ensuring a student-teacher ratio of 6:1 and an average class size of 10 students.

Community and Diversity

Pomfret School Incorporated prides itself on its diverse student body, with 21% of students being international and 22% identifying as students of color. The school actively fosters inclusivity and offers financial aid to approximately 37% of its students, ensuring accessibility to a broader range of applicants.
